well got fuel system all finished up. The one picture is the feed line, goes from tank to pre-filter, into pump, out of pump to post-filter, up to the -10 inlet of y-block, out with (2) -8's and into back of rails. Other picture shows the return.. Reg. mounted to fuel rail and other rail into it, exits out of bottom back to tank. This system should support me for the rest of my life...minus swapping out pumps later on
